SABIC GELOY™ CR7520 ASA (Asia)
Categories: Polymer; Thermoplastic; ASA Polymer

Material Notes: ASA. Profile and Sheet. Excellent weatherability, good flow/aesthetics and high impact.

Information provided by SABIC
